Hyperkinesia
Hyperkinesia refers to an increase in muscular activity that can result in excessive abnormal movements, excessive normal movements, or a combination of both. Hyperkinesia is a state of excessive restlessness which is featured in a large variety of disorders that affect the ability to control motor movement, such as Huntington's disease. It is the opposite of hypokinesia, which refers to decreased bodily movement, as commonly manifested in Parkinson's disease.
Many hyperkinetic movements are the result of improper regulation of the basal ganglia–thalamocortical circuitry. Overactivity of a direct pathway combined with decreased activity of indirect pathway results in activation of thalamic neurons and excitation of cortical neurons, resulting in increased motor output. Often, hyperkinesia is paired with hypotonia, a decrease in muscle tone. Many hyperkinetic disorders are psychological in nature and are typically prominent in childhood. Depending on the specific type of hyperkinetic movement, there are different treatment options available to minimize the symptoms, including different medical and surgical therapies. The word hyperkinesis comes from the Greek hyper, meaning "increased," and kinisis, meaning "movement."
Classification
Basic hyperkinetic movements can be defined as any unwanted, excess movement. Such abnormal movements can be distinguished from each other on the basis of whether or not, or to what degree they are, rhythmic, discrete, repeated, and random. In evaluating the individual with a suspected form of hyperkinesia, the physician will record a thorough medical history, including a clear description of the movements in question, medications prescribed in the past and present, family history of similar diseases, medical history, including past infections, and any past exposure to toxic chemicals. Hyperkinesia is a defining feature of many childhood movement disorders, yet distinctly differs from both hypertonia and negative signs, which are also typically involved in such disorders. Several prominent forms of hyperkinetic movements include:Ataxia
The term ataxia refers to a group of progressive neurological diseases that alter coordination and balance. Ataxias are often characterized by poor coordination of hand and eye movements, speech problems, and a wide-set, unsteady gait. Possible causes of ataxias may include stroke, tumor, infection, trauma, or degenerative changes in the cerebellum. These types of hyperkinetic movements can be further classified into two groups. The first group, hereditary ataxias, affect the cerebellum and spinal cord and are passed from one generation to the next through a defective gene. is defined as a slow, continuous, involuntary writhing movement that prevents the individual from maintaining a stable posture. These are smooth, nonrhythmic movements that appear random and are not composed of any recognizable sub-movements. They mainly involve the distal extremities, but can also involve the face, neck, and trunk. Athetosis can occur in the resting state, as well as in conjunction with chorea and dystonia. is a continuous, random-appearing sequence of one or more discrete involuntary movements or movement fragments. Although chorea consists of discrete movements, many are often strung together in time, thus making it difficult to identify each movement's start and end point. These movements can involve the face, trunk, neck, tongue, and extremities. Unlike dystonic movements, chorea-associated movements are often more rapid, random and unpredictable. Movements are repeated, but not rhythmic in nature. Children with chorea appear fidgety and will often try to disguise the random movements by voluntarily turning the involuntary, abnormal movement into a seemingly more normal, purposeful motion. Chorea may result specifically from disorders of the basal ganglia, cerebral cortex, thalamus, and cerebellum. It has also been associated with encephalitis, hyperthyroidism, anticholinergic toxicity, and other genetic and metabolic disorders. is a movement disorder in which involuntarily sustained or intermittent muscle contractions cause twisting or repetitive movements, abnormal postures, or both. Such abnormal postures include foot inversion, wrist ulnar deviation, or lordotic trunk twisting. They can be localized to specific parts of the body or be generalized to many different muscle groups. These postures are often sustained for long periods of time and can be combined in time. Symptoms can range from a simple increased frequency of blinking to constant, painful eye closure leading to functional blindness.
Oromandibular dystonia is a type of dystonia marked by forceful contractions of the lower face, which causes the mouth to open or close. Chewing motions and unusual tongue movements may also occur with this type of dystonia.
Laryngeal dystonia or spasmodic dysphonia results from abnormal contraction of muscles in the voice box, resulting in altered voice production. Patients may have a strained-strangled quality to their voice or, in some cases, a whispering or breathy quality.
Cervical dystonia or spasmodic torticollis is characterized by muscle spasms of the head and neck, which may be painful and cause the neck to twist into unusual positions or postures.
Writer's cramp and musician's cramp is a task-specific dystonia, meaning that it only occurs when performing certain tasks. Writer's cramp is a contraction of hand and/or arm muscles that happens only when a patient is writing. It does not occur in other situations, such as when a patient is typing or eating. Musician's cramp occurs only when a musician plays an instrument, and the type of cramp experienced is specific to the instrument. For example, pianists may experience cramping of their hands when playing, while brass players may have cramping or contractions of their mouth muscles.
Hemiballismus

is characterized by involuntary contraction of facial muscles, typically occurring only on one side of the face. Like blepharospasm, the frequency of contractions in hemifacial spasm may range from intermittent to frequent and constant. The unilateral blepharospasm of HFS may interfere with routine tasks such as driving. In addition to medication, patients may respond well to treatment with Botox. is defined as a sequence of repeated, often nonrhythmic, brief, shock-like jerks due to sudden involuntary contraction or relaxation of one or more muscles. These movements may be asynchronous, in which several muscles contract variably in time, synchronous, in which muscles contract simultaneously, or spreading, in which several muscles contract sequentially. It is characterized by a sudden, unidirectional movement due to muscle contraction, followed by a relaxation period in which the muscle is no longer contracted. However, when this relaxation phase is decreased, as when muscle contractions become faster, a myoclonic tremor results. are repetitive, rhythmic, simple movements that can be voluntarily suppressed. Like tremors, they are typically back and forth movements, and most commonly occur bilaterally. They often involve fingers, wrists, or proximal portions of the upper extremities. Although, like tics, they can stem from stress or excitement, there is no underlying urge to move associated with stereotypies and these movements can be stopped with distraction. When aware of the movements, the child can also suppress them voluntarily. Stereotypies are often associated with developmental syndromes, including the autism spectrum disorders. or tardive dystonia, both referred to as "TD", refers to a wide variety of involuntary stereotypical movements caused by the prolonged use of dopamine receptor-blocking agents. The most common types of these agents are antipsychotics and anti-nausea agents. The classic form of TD refers to stereotypic movements of the mouth, which resemble chewing. A tic can be defined as a repeated, individually recognizable, intermittent movement or movement fragments that are almost always briefly suppressible and are usually associated with awareness of an urge to perform the movement. These abnormal movements occur with intervening periods of normal movement. These movements are predictable, often triggered by stress, excitement, suggestion, or brief voluntary suppressibility. Many children say that the onset of tics can stem from the strong urge to move. Tics can be either muscular or vocal in nature and most commonly involve the face, mouth, eyes, head, neck or shoulder muscles. TS is an inherited neurobehavioral disorder characterized by both motor and vocal tics. Many individuals with TS may also develop obsessions, compulsions, inattention and hyperactivity. TS usually begins in childhood. Up to 5% of the population has tics, but at least 20% of boys will have developed tics at some point in their lifetimes.
